What is parity flag in PSW?
Table of Contents
What is parity flag in PSW?
From Wikipedia, the free encyclopedia. In computer processors the parity flag indicates if the numbers of set bits is odd or even in the binary representation of the result of the last operation. It is normally a single bit in a processor status register.
What is PSW in microcontroller?
The Program Status Word (PSW) contains status bits that reflect the current CPU state. The 8051 variants provide one special function register called PSW with this status information.
What is the PSW and briefly describe the function of its fields?
The program status word (PSW) is a register that performs the function of a status register and program counter, and sometimes more. Contained within the PSW are the two bit condition code, representing zero, positive, negative, overflow, and similar flags of other architectures’ status registers.
What is PSW in system programming?
The Program Status Word or PSW is a collection of data 8 bytes (or 64 bits) long, maintained by the operating system. It keeps track of the current state of the system.
What does parity flag represent in 8085?
Parity flag (P): The P flag is set to 1, if the 8-bit result thus produced against any logical and arithmetic operation has an even number of 1’s in it. If there are odd number of 1’s in the 8-bit result, the P flag is reset to 0. Thus the Z flag is hoisted to indicate that the result is 0.
How is parity flag determined?
Parity flag indicates whether the lowest order byte of the result an arithmetic or bit wise operation has an even or odd number of 1s. Flag = 1 if parity is even; Flag = 0 if parity is odd.
Which flag is represented by PSW 2?
Flags in PSW
Bit | PSW.7 | PSW.2 |
---|---|---|
Symbol | CY | OV |
Address | D7H | D2H |
Name | Carry flag | Overflow flag |
What is Flag in microcontroller?
Flags are a modified kind of register that record the condition of a microprocessor’s calculation. For instance, a “zero status” flag is activated only when the microprocessor’s calculation concludes with a “zero” status.
How PSW is important for any microprocessor?
The PSW is so important because it keeps track of the progress of the system and the executing program. The current PSW usually points to the address of the next instruction to be executed. In some specific cases the PSW will point to the address of the failing instruction.
What is PSW in mainframe?
The PSW (program status word) indicates your system’s general status.
What is flag explain flags in 8085 with diagram?
The Flag register is a Special Purpose Register. Depending upon the value of result after any arithmetic and logical operation the flag bits become set (1) or reset (0). In 8085 microprocessor, flag register consists of 8 bits and only 5 of them are useful. The 5 flags are: Attention reader!
How is Parity flag determined?